What does the green mean on instagram

Lately, I’ve noticed a green indicator on some profiles and messages on Instagram. Does anyone know what this green color signifies and how it works?

The green indicator that you’re seeing on Instagram profiles and messages signifies that the person is currently active on Instagram, or has been active recently. If you see it on a message, it means that the person is currently online and might respond quickly.

Right, the green indicator on Instagram is a small feature that indicates when a user is currently active, or was active recently on the app. This feature is designed to show others when they might receive a quick response since the user is currently online, or at least was in the very recent past.

The green indicator appears in various sections within the app. You might see it in the direct messages section next to contacts or in your friend list on Instagram stories. When the dot is illuminated green, that’s Instagram’s way of telling you that the user is currently online and interacting with the app in some capacity. If there’s no green dot, it means that the user is currently offline.

However, it’s crucial to note that Instagram gives users the choice to control their Activity Status. If a user decides to turn this feature off in the settings, they won’t show up as active to other users, even if they are using the app. Therefore, it’s entirely possible that you could be interacting with someone who is active but doesn’t show up as such because they’ve turned off their Activity Status.

Conversely, if a user has opted to keep this feature enabled, you can see when they’re active or have last been active. This sharing of Activity Status is reciprocal – if you can’t see someone else’s activity status, they can’t see yours either.

You can turn off your own Activity Status. By going to Settings > Privacy > Activity Status and toggle off the ‘Show Activity Status’. Once you’ve done this, your activity, represented by the green dot, won’t be visible to others and vice versa.
